The magnificent new single 'New Mexico,' comes from awesome Aussie duo MEKL - the lead single off the pair's highly anticipated debut album scheduled for later this year.

Teaming up with renowned producer extraordinaire Edwin White, MEKL wrote this remarkable song which lyrically explores a distinctly relatable topic of the feelings coming out of a bad relationship that are often difficult to navigate. It oozes that inspirational atmosphere giving overt courage to listeners in similar situations who need 'New Mexico's emancipation boost.

The single is an ingenious fusion of genres which directly plucks elements from Folk, Pop and Rock and culminates in a rich melting pot of sonic bliss - laden with beautifully melodic harmonies that reflect their endearing, dynamic personalities. 'New Mexico,' is certainly a charming fresh find and an extremely promising sign for the band's debut album this year.

Formerly known as Miss Eileen & King Lear, MEKL are a brother-sister powerhouse team hailing from Australia's sunny Melbourne which is famed for producing music icons such as Olivia Newton John, Kylie Minogue & Gotye. Given the city's reputation, it's no surprise that this duo are definitely on their way to making the same inroads as the previously aforementioned superstars. What started out as a simple side project from Eileen & Lear's main project of the band Perch Creek has now blossomed into a solid outfit that the pair are immensely proud of.

To date, MEKL already have accumulated a mass following across Australia along with a broad spectrum of notable accolades including: performances at several major Aussie festivals, an international tour and support slots with infamous artists - The Lumineers, Gin Wigmore, All Our exes Live In Texas. and many more. MEKL are long on their way to reshaping the face of Australian music and are more or less guaranteed success in all of their future musical ventures
